Heat exchangers with pipes and heat sinks deliver air-to-liquid or liquid-to-air cooling. They consist of fins and pipes, a tube sheet to support and align the pipes, a head with inlet and outlet, side plates for structural support and usually a fan plate. The pipes provide the path for liquid coolant and the fins add surface area for increased thermal convection. Pipes and fins are often made of copper due to its excellent thermal conductivity and compatibility with water and ethylene glycol solutions. Stainless steel is used for pipes and fins when it is necessary to use deionised water or other corrosive liquids as the coolant.
The heat performance of the heat exchanger can vary considerably, so it is important to understand what performance is needed as well as what liquids are available for the removal of heat when choosing a heat exchanger.
